# 4ef1c6f7 26-Jul-2023 Marius Strobl <marius@FreeBSD.org>

base: Remove support for the VTOC8 partitioning scheme

The removal of the sparc64 support in February 2020 obsoleted the
VTOC8 partitioning scheme as no other FreeBSD platform makes use
of it. Moreover, the code is bitrotting as nothing defines e. g.
LOADER_VTOC8_SUPPORT any more and, thus, should go now, too. With
this change, the following commits are reverted as far as VTOC8
is concerned and parts haven't already previously been deleted
along with prior sparc64 removals:
094fcb157d4c98211899cf09d06e2cf19149b7e0
a7d366e9589c95feda6f3bc78c59c6355d51f126
ba8d50d08b9df4e8213f9a6997ff6792ecebcd9b

The alignment example d9711c28efc4ec89ba5ea11f8fd63e9d0a7fc81b
added to the VTOC8 section of gpart.8 is folded into the MBR one.

This should finally conclude the deorbit of sparc64-specific bits.

# 3ac62888 18-Oct-2020 Alex Richardson <arichardson@FreeBSD.org>

Significantly speed up mkimg_test

It turns out that the majority of the test time for the mkimg tests isn't
mkimg itself but rather the use of jot and hexdump which can be quite slow
on emulated platforms such as QEMU.

On QEMU-RISC-V this reduces the time for `kyua test mkimg_test` from 655
seconds to 200. And for CheriBSD on QEMU-CHERI this saves 4-5 hours (25%
of the time for the entire testsuite!) since jot ends up triggering slow
functions inside the QEMU emulation a lot.

# c78cd98b 08-Jun-2020 Oleksandr Tymoshenko <gonzo@FreeBSD.org>

Add VHDX support to mkimg(1)

VHDX is the successor of Microsoft's VHD file format. It increases
maximum capacity of the virtual drive to 64TB and introduces features
to better handle power/system failures.

VHDX is the required format for 2nd generation Hyper-V VMs.

# 370d612f 08-Mar-2019 Marcel Moolenaar <marcel@FreeBSD.org>

Don't compress and uuencode the "hexdump -C" output files. Just
save them with the $FreeBSD$ tag prepended. Changes to these
files are now a lot easier to comprehend, which makes diffs also
reviewable.
